Eleanor (Ellen for short)Wood Melton-Goldsmith (Melton, not Milson) Her Step-Father was Richard Melton and her mother was Elizabeth Goldsmith. Ellen was born at the Convicts' Child Factory Parramatta on 15th Dec 1833. Her mother was a convict. Ellen married Joseph Robley (B: 6 May 1823)on the 8 May 1848. In January 1854 Joseph Robley committed suicide after 2 previous attempts. They had 3 children. Ellen then married Joseph Wade on 3 Dec 1856. Joseph had 3 sons and 1 daughter from his previous marriage to Margaret Coffey (M: 12/1/1842). So both Joseph Wade and Ellen Melton-Goldsmith had been previously married. Together they had 7 sons and 3 daughters.
